The XC6123A519ER-G is a voltage regulator belonging to the category of electronic components. This device is commonly used in various electronic applications to regulate voltage and ensure stable power supply to sensitive components.
The XC6123A519ER-G has a standard SOT-23-5 package with the following pin configuration: 1. VIN (Input Voltage) 2. GND (Ground) 3. NC (No Connection) 4. VOUT (Output Voltage) 5. EN (Enable)
The XC6123A519ER-G operates by comparing the output voltage to a reference voltage and adjusting the pass transistor to maintain a constant output voltage. When the input voltage fluctuates, the regulator responds by modulating the pass transistor to stabilize the output voltage.
This voltage regulator is widely used in portable electronic devices, battery-powered systems, sensor modules, and other applications requiring precise voltage regulation within a limited input voltage range.
